Book Description

May 1, 2007
With news about the real estate market continuing to dominate the headlines, investors need thorough, up-to-date advice like never before. William Bronchick, expert real estate investor and bestselling author of Flipping Properties, provides just that in the completely updated second edition of Financing Secrets of a Millionaire Real Estate Investor. Both novice and experienced real estate investors will find everything they need to know to finance their real estate deals, including sample forms, letters, policies, and procedures.

About the Author

William Bronchick, Esq., is a nationally known attorney, author, entrepreneur, and speaker. He has spoken to tens of thousands of people at seminars and conventions nationwide, including the “Get Motivated” Tour and the Learning Annex Real Estate Expo. Bronchick has been featured in countless media outlets, including CNBC’s Power Lunch, Investor’s Business Daily, USA Today, XM Satellite Radio, the Los Angeles Times, and has served as the President of the Colorado Association of Real Estate Investors since 1994.

5.0 out of 5 stars Bronchick makes a complex subject easy to understand, June 15, 2003
By 
Delta II "Delta II" (Woodland Park, CO United States) - See all my reviews
Well, Bill Bronchick has done it again. Following his excellent resource Flipping Properties, he's taken the complex subject of creative real estate financing and broken it down into it's component parts and explained each one clearly and concisely in simple language anyone can understand. In the section What to Expect from this Book he says, "This book will show you how to finance properties with as little cash as possible, while maintaining minimum risk and maximum profit." And he does.

Covering such subjects as loans, mortgages, foreclosure, and working with lenders, he gives you the background you need for the later subjects of creative financing, hard and private money, getting involved in partnerships and equity sharing and the more creative subjects of lease options and owner financing.

While the book is geared primarily toward real estate investors, it is an excellent guide for any person considering buying a new home or considering doing some kind of creative financing with an investor or other buyer on a house they already own.
After reading it cover to cover (an easy task) every real estate investor should then add it to their library as a useful reference for many financing situations that may come up in this business.

3.0 out of 5 stars Great Overview, little applicable advice, January 15, 2006
By 
James Myers "KriticleSinicle" (Florida Keys (No, it stinks here)) - See all my reviews
(REAL NAME)   
This book was a quick and easy read, with great insight on some pretty creative financing ideas. Unfortunatley, there is little beef in regards to applying these ideas. The most difficult part about creative financing is getting the seller to buy into it. With lots of links to Bronchick's website, you kinda get the feeling your answers will come via one of his webinars and product packages ::wink wink::. despite this, I am glad I read it, and highly recommend it for the rookie who wants to learn more about real estate investing and lending. Bronchick breaks down alot of Lending "Jargon" and includes a very nice glossary and appendix. Seasoned investors will read this, stare blankly for 7 seconds and say "Duuuuh!" If there were half stars, I would give it 3&1/2 stars, But I dont think it gets a 4.
